-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athROLES.sql
More file actions
20 lines (15 loc) · 697 Bytes
/
ROLES.sql
File metadata and controls
20 lines (15 loc) · 697 Bytes
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
-- ROLES
-- TEST KULLANICISI ÝKÝ TANE ROL TANIMLIYOR.
CREATE ROLE R_SELUPT;
CREATE ROLE R_INSDEL;
-- TEST KULLANICISI TANIMLAMIÞ OLDUÐU ÝKÝ ROLE DE FARKLI ÖZELLÝKLER ATASIN FAKAT ÖZELLÝKLER SADECE REGIONS TABLOSUNDA ÝÞLEM GÖRSÜN.
GRANT SELECT, UPDATE ON REGIONS TO R_SELUPT;
GRANT INSERT, DELETE ON REGIONS TO R_INSDEL;
-- TEST KULLANICISININ OLUÞTURMUÞ OLDUÐU ROLLERÝ KULLANICILARA ATASIN.
GRANT R_SELUPT TO BILGE;
GRANT R_INSDEL TO CELEBI;
-- ROLE SAHÝP OLAN KULLANICILAR AÞAÐIDAKÝ SÖZDÝZÝMÝNÝ ÇALIÞTIRARAK YETKÝ SAHÝBÝ OLABÝLÝRLER.
SET ROLE R_INSDEL;
SET ROLE R_SELUPT;
-- TEST KULLANICISI UPDATE ROLÜNÜ GERÝ ÇEKSÝN.
REVOKE UPDATE ON REGIONS FROM R_SELUPT; -- SELECT ROLÜ TEK KALMIÞ OLDU.